24. If you approach a traffic light with a red signal and a police officer directs you to go through the intersection without stopping, you should:
Instructions given by police officers directing traffic always override posted traffic signals and signs. Follow the officer's instructions.
25. You must show proof of insurance to law enforcement:
You must have evidence of financial responsibility, such as proof of insurance, with you whenever you drive. You must always show proof of insurance and your license to an officer upon request after a traffic stop or collision.
26. If you experience a tire blowout:
If you experience a tire blowout, you should slow down gradually by taking your foot off of the accelerator. Don't apply the brakes until the vehicle has slowed considerably.
27. What kinds of drugs can affect your driving ability?
Many kinds of drugs can impair your ability to drive. This includes illegal drugs and legal prescription or over-the-counter medications. It can be a criminal offense to drive while impaired by any drug.
28. Drivers are not required to stop upon meeting a stopped school bus when traveling in the opposite direction on a four-lane highway.
You do not need to stop upon meeting a stopped school bus when you are traveling in the opposite direction on a roadway with at least four lanes. You should always exercise caution when driving near children.
29. When a bicyclist is making a left turn:
You should expect to see bicyclists driving with traffic on the road. You should not be surprised to see a bicyclist using the left lane when turning.
30. If a child is riding a bicycle near your vehicle:
Children on bicycles are sometimes unpredictable. Young bicyclists are especially likely to make surprising changes in direction. Remember that children and bicycles are both small in stature and may become difficult to see.
